Output e4b7913fd50063a6a1c80825c631ac7f300594d2ae53204e523bf2e0dece411a:0

value
577283
script pubkey
OP_0 OP_PUSHBYTES_32 395912de57e3ee857096d088ec4720928e4d682609131877d68d463fb646eeb2
address
bc1q89v39hjhu0hg2uyk6zywc3eqj28y66pxpyf3sa7k34rrldjxa6eqa3k2mw
transaction
e4b7913fd50063a6a1c80825c631ac7f300594d2ae53204e523bf2e0dece411a
spent
true